Job Description

Summary Provides direct psychiatric care to ICE detainees as a Psychiatric Advanced Practice Provider. Duties include evaluations, treatment planning, medication management, patient education, and coordination of care. Requires relevant licensure, board certification, clinical experience, and flexibility. Reports to clinical director and collaborating psychiatrist. This position is only open to USPHS officers and Call to Active Duty (CAD) candidates. Responsibilities D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: Provides direct psychiatric care to detainees via onsite and telepsychiatry services for scheduled appointments, emergency, or urgent care visit. Consults with the Psychiatrist and/or Clinical Director for complex psychiatric patients and as required by IHSC policy. Provides infirmary care including admission, discharge, and daily rounds for detainees that require higher levels of psychiatric care or monitoring.
